Water is a bit of an issue in the southern part of the trail.

on most days you'll find quarries or plants nearby that will happy to aid in with fresh drinking water , however there are some days where you'll have to carry large amount of water (for two days) or "stash" bottles is in advance.

Personally, I would recommend "stashing".
There are many 'drivers for hire' that know the desert and willing to drive you to all of these places.

Tip: when you 'stash', dig a hole in the ground and berry the water (about 6 liter per person + 2 liters for cocking), mark the spot somehow and even take a picture (the place may look different at night time).
